Oak Floor Refinishing in Olathe, KS
Oak floor refinishing services involve restoring the surface of hardwood floors to improve their appearance and durability. This process typically includes sanding away the top layer to remove scratches, stains, and imperfections, followed by applying a fresh coat of stain or finish. Homeowners often request this service when their existing floors have become dull, scratched, or worn over time, or when they want to change the color or sheen of their wood surfaces to match updated interior designs. Projects can range from refinishing entire rooms to spot treatments for high-traffic areas, ensuring the floors look renewed and well-maintained.
Before requesting oak floor refinishing,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the amount of preparation required and the types of finishes available. It’s also common to inquire about the potential dust and odor during the process, as well as the best ways to protect furniture and belongings. Clarifying these details helps homeowners plan for the project and ensure the results meet their expectations for a smooth, attractive, and long-lasting finish on their hardwood floors.

Oak Floor Refinishing Questions
What is oak floor refinishing? Oak floor refinishing involves sanding down the surface to remove damage and applying a new finish to restore its appearance and durability.
When should oak floors be refinished? Floors typically need refinishing when scratches, dullness, or wear patterns become noticeable, usually after several years of use.
What types of finishes are used on oak floors? Common finishes include polyurethane, varnish, or oil-based sealers, chosen for their durability and appearance.
Is oak floor refinishing suitable for all types of damage? It effectively addresses surface scratches, stains, and minor dents, but deeper structural issues may require additional repairs.
